Compare all specifications:
1998 Kia Elan | 2007 Toyota Avensis | |
Make | Kia | Toyota |
Model | Elan | Avensis |
Year Released | 1998 | 2007 |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 1793 cc | 1995 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 4 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| in-line |
Valves per Cylinder | 4 valves | 4 valves |
Horse Power | 151 HP | 125 HP |
Torque | 186 Nm | 300 Nm |
Fuel Type | Gasoline | Diesel |
Drive Type | Front | Front |
Transmission Type | Manual | Manual |
Vehicle Length | 3890 mm | 4710 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1730 mm | 1770 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1280 mm | 1530 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2270 mm | 2710 mm |
